A QUEEN ANNE IRISH SILVER TANKARD
MARK OF ROBERT GOBLE, CORK, CIRCA 1700
Tapering cylindrical on spreading foot, applied mid-body with a moulded rib, the hinged partly domed cover with double-scroll thumbpiece, with scroll handle, engraved with a coat-of-arms within foliate mantling, marked on body and handle
8 ½ in. (21.5 cm.) high
33 oz. 8 dwt. (1,028 gr.)
The arms are those of Foster impaling another.
